(8-7-20) Governor Mike DeWine tested negative on his 2nd COVID 19 test yesterday, just hours after testing positive.

The first test was made so he could greet President Trump in Cleveland, but with a positive result that did not happen.

DeWine Tweet –

UPDATE: In a second COVID-19 test administered today in Columbus, Governor Mike DeWine has tested negative for COVID-19. First Lady Fran DeWine and staff members have also all tested negative.

The test given to the governor in Cleveland, as part of protocol required to meet the president, was an antigen test. State officials say they will be working with the manufacturer to have a better understanding of how the discrepancy between these two tests could have occurred.

The test provided in Columbus, PCR tests, which look for genetic material specific for the virus that causes COVID-19, were run two times for the Governor, First Lady, and staff. Results were negative both times.

At the direction of his medical professionals, the Governor and First Lady plan on having another PCR test on Saturday.
